    Hi OF,
    I haven't posted for a while but would really appreciate any opinions on this piece. My main concern is regarding the serial numbers of these models. I note parameters in MWO and S101 but seem to be seeing later serials with extracts with the 105 003-63 case back. The serial of this one is 24066624 which seems to fit into the 1965 category but also the start of the '67/8' range?.     I agree. The movement number is too late for a 105.003-63. In addition, I would expect to see an asymmetric TT dial engraving (or no TT at all) on a 63, see below.

    Serial number should be 2052xxxx
    Crown is later
    Pushers are later
    Bracelet is later
    Maybe a caseback change ?

    Hmm. That mid-case isn't correct for a -65 though as it lacks the bevels. I don't think these have been polished away, it simply looks like a -64 case to me.

    Do you have some more pictures of the lugs?

    Unfortunately you need to consider the possibility it's an out an out franken.
